Visit blooket.com and select sign up to create a free account you must be above 13 years old (or at least 16 outside the u.s.) to create a blooket account, but no account is required to join live games Instruct students to join the game with one of the following methods Scan the qr code with their device camera If you have copied and shared the join link, students can click on the link to join (great for virtual classes)
Log in to your blooket account to create sets, host games, discover new sets, unlock blooks, view stats, update your account, and manage your blooks When people say “blooket join,” they are referring to the process of entering a live blooket game session Teachers host games, generate a unique game code, and share it with students Players then go to the blooket website, enter the code, and instantly join the game from their device.
